begin process at 2010 02 10 11:18:37
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C

 > 

Windows

 > 

MFC

 > 

gérer la taille des boite de dialogue


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

gérer la taille des boite de dialogue

jeudi 22 mars 2007 à 17:58:09 | gérer la taille des boite de dialogue

myckie

Bonjour, voilà je code un programme qui doit s'executer en plein écran.Le problème, c'est que le code que j'ai trouvé ne permet pas à la boite de dialogue de s'adapté  a n'importe quel écran c'est a dire que suivant la taille de l'ecran, la boite de dialogue n'apparait pas completement elle est "mangé" par l'écran 

donc si quelqu'un a une solution à me proposer je suis preneur 

Merci d'avance
jeudi 22 mars 2007 à 21:20:19 | Re : gérer la taille des boite de dialogue

Joky

Membre Club
GetSystemMetrics

SM_CXFULLSCREEN, SM_CYFULLSCREEN

Voir msdn

#include

vendredi 23 mars 2007 à 15:56:46 | Re : gérer la taille des boite de dialogue

myckie

Merci beaucoup sa ma aidé mais j'ai un autre problème lorsque j'agrandis ma fenêtre, mes controles(bouton,radiobox,etc..) ne se repositionne pas (il se recentre pas sur la nouvelle taille de la boite de dialogue ) donc y a t'il une solution a cela ? 
vendredi 23 mars 2007 à 16:11:15 | Re : gérer la taille des boite de dialogue

mogwai93

il ne faut pas donner des valeurs fixes aux positions de tes controles
mais plutot des valeurs variables en fonction de la taille de ta fenetre


RECT rectWnd;
GetClientRect(hWnd, &rectWnd);

ensuite positionnes tes objets avec les valeurs bottom, left, right, top de rectWnd


Cette discussion est classée dans : taille, écran, boite, gérer, dialogue


Répondre à ce message

Sujets en rapport avec ce message

Boite de dialogue plein écran [ par goutbouyo ] Salut,Comment peut -on mettre une boite de dialogue en plein écran dès son initialisation ??? Taille d'une boite de dialogue [ par matty30 ] Bonjour tout le monde,Question surement bête car réponse surement très facile; mais comme vous pouvez vous en douter, j'y arrive pas !!Je cherche  max Boite de dialogue [ par dbiare ] Bonjour, Je développe sous Visual C++6 et j’aimerais pouvoir afficher une boite de dialogue (ou message box ou autre…) à l’écran pendant un temps donn Curseur de la souris... [ par dbiare ] Bonjour, Je travail sous Visual C++6. Dans mon application, j’ai une boite de dialogue et parallèlement j’ai un ‘Thread’ qui tourne en tache de fond. Fenêtre [ par dbiare ] Bonjour Sous Visual C++6, j’ai un traitement assez long a faire et j’aimerais pouvoir ouvrir une fenêtre (boite de dialogue ou autre…) pour informer l ouvrir un fichier jpeg dans une boite de dialogue [ par jopiou ] Bonsoir ou Bonjour a tous Voila mon probleme je cherche a pouvoir ouvrir un fichier de format jpeg dans une boite de dialogue toute simple mais je n Fermer une des dialogBox [ par shadow1779 ] Bonjour,je me suis fait un mp3 et dans celui ci j'ai une fonction reveil qui s'ouvre dans une boite de dialogue, je souhaite que quand on clic sur act visual c++ : MFC : placement d'une boite de dialogue [ par hao21 ] Bonjour;j'ai une boite de dialogue que je souhaiterai placer en bas de fenetre. Lorsque je change la variable Y dans les propriétés de ma boite, quand Pt’i prob à propos de : GetDlgItem() [ par dbiare ] Bonsoir J’ai un petit souci… Sous Visual C++6, je crée une boite de dialogue. Je fais un ‘Thread’ et je passe en argument (à mon ‘Thread’) un objet. D processus boite de dialogue MFC [ par lisandru ] Bonjour, alors voila mon problème:  - je lance une boite de dialogue modale à partir d'une autre fenetre, et j'execute alors une scripte de copie qui


Nos sponsors


Sondage...

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,203 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ales